What is Washington Post

Overview

The Washington Post is an American newspaper and digital publisher providing national and international news, investigations, opinion and analysis. It operates a subscription-driven digital product with multiple plans and offers apps for mobile devices.

How the subscription works

Subscribers gain unlimited access to content on the Washington Post website and apps. The publisher sells direct digital subscriptions and distributes subscriptions through third-party platforms such as Apple App Store, Google Play and Amazon. Digital access continues for the remainder of the billing period after cancellation.

Web - cancel via My Post

  1. Open The Washington Post cancellation help article.
  2. Log in to your My Post account.
  3. Go to Subscription & Billing and click Manage or Cancel.
  4. Follow on-screen prompts to cancel; save or screenshot the confirmation page.
  5. Check your email for a cancellation confirmation. Access continues until the end of your billing period.

iOS - cancel via Apple

  1. Open Settings on your iPhone or iPad and tap your name.
  2. Tap Subscriptions, find The Washington Post subscription and tap Cancel Subscription.
  3. If you cannot cancel in-app, call Apple App Store support on 1-800-275-2273 (US number provided by Washington Post support guidance).
  4. Keep the Apple confirmation email or screenshot as proof.

Android - cancel via Google Play

  1. Open the Google Play Store app and tap Profile - Payments & subscriptions - Subscriptions.
  2. Select The Washington Post and tap Cancel subscription.
  3. If needed, contact Google Play support on 1-855-836-3987 (number given by Washington Post help guidance).
  4. Keep the Google Play cancellation confirmation.

Amazon - subscriptions via Amazon

  1. Go to Your Account on Amazon - Memberships & Subscriptions and manage the Washington Post subscription.
  2. Alternatively, call Amazon support on 1-888-280-3321 (number referenced by Washington Post help guidance).
  3. Save Amazon's cancellation confirmation.

Cooling-off right (14 days)

For contracts concluded online, UK consumers have a 14-day withdrawal right under the Consumer Contracts Regulations 2013. To exercise it, notify the trader with a clear statement of the decision to cancel and include any required order information. If digital content has been accessed with your express consent and the download/streaming began, the refund may be excluded under the Regulations. Applicable law: Consumer Contracts Regulations 2013; for renewal cooling-off notices see Digital Markets, Competition and Consumers Act 2024 - cooling-off rights.

What to do after cancelling Washington Post

Check access and billing

After cancellation you retain digital access until the end of your current billing period. Verify your final billing date in My Post or your billing statement and confirm that no future renewals are scheduled. Keep the cancellation confirmation email or screenshot.

Data and account reactivation

If you want to keep your personalized settings or saved articles, export or screenshot them before the access end date. To reactivate, sign in and purchase a new subscription; reactivation policies are not publicly detailed by Washington Post and any new offer will depend on current promotions.

Check for residual charges

If you are charged after canceling, gather proof of your cancellation and contact Washington Post support via the help centre link or the platform where you purchased the subscription. If the trader does not resolve the charge, consider a chargeback through your card issuer or Section 75 if the payment qualifies.
